#290c2e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#290c2e is composed of 16.1% red, 4.7%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.9% cyan, 73.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 82% black. It has a hue angle of 291.2 degrees, a saturation of 58.6% and a lightness of 11.4%. #290c2e color hex could be obtained by blending #52185c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

#290c2e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#290c2e has RGB values of R:41, G:12, B:46 and CMYK values of C:0.11, M:0.74, Y:0, K:0.82. Its decimal value is 2690094.

Shades and Tints of #290c2e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d040f is the darkest color, while #fffe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#290c2e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#1e1c1e is the less saturated color, while #310139 is the most saturated one.
